Understanding Skin Lightening

Skin lightening, often referred to as skin bleaching or whitening, involves using products or natural remedies to reduce melanin production in the skin. Melanin is the pigment that gives skin its color, and its levels can vary for numerous reasons, including genetics, sun exposure, and hormonal changes. Here’s a closer look at some key aspects surrounding skin lightening:
- What Causes Skin Toning: Various factors can influence skin tone. Genes play a significant role, but environmental factors, like sun exposure and pollution, can lead to dark spots and uneven skin tone.
- The Debate Around Skin Lightening: Skin lightening is a controversial topic. Some view it as a means of beauty, while others argue it perpetuates harmful beauty standards. It's essential to approach the subject with understanding and respect for individual choices.
- Natural vs. Chemical Treatments: Natural remedies often include ingredients like lemon juice and aloe vera, while chemical treatments may involve products like hydroquinone or steroids. It’s vital to weigh the pros and cons of both.
- Safety First: Not all methods are safe. Some products can lead to adverse effects, including skin irritation or even long-term damage. Understanding ingredients and opting for reliable, safe remedies is crucial.

Natural Ingredients for Skin Lightening
When it comes to lightening your skin at home, choosing natural ingredients can be a safe and effective approach. These ingredients are often loaded with beneficial properties that can help brighten your complexion without the harsh side effects associated with chemical treatments. Here’s a rundown of some popular natural ingredients you might consider:
- Honey: Known for its moisturizing and antibacterial properties, honey can help lighten skin tone over time. It's gentle and suitable for all skin types.
- Lemon Juice: With its natural citric acid, lemon juice can exfoliate the skin and remove dead skin cells. However, make sure to use it in moderation, as it can make your skin sensitive to sunlight.
- Aloe Vera: This magical plant is great for soothing and hydrating the skin. It may also help to lighten dark spots and discolorations.
- Turmeric: Famous for its anti-inflammatory and antioxidant properties, turmeric can brighten your skin and give it a lovely glow. Just be cautious with amount used to avoid yellow staining!
- Yogurt: The lactic acid in yogurt naturally lightens skin, helping to exfoliate and reduce pigmentation.
When using these ingredients, consistency is key. Incorporate them into your skincare routine to gradually see results while ensuring you are taking care of your skin’s health.

Precautions and Safety Measures
When considering skin lightening, especially at home, safety should be your number one priority. While many remedies are natural and seemingly harmless, they can still cause adverse reactions if not used correctly. Here are some essential precautions to keep in mind:
- Patch Test: Always perform a patch test on a small area of your skin before using any new treatment. This can help you identify any allergic reactions or sensitivities.
- Consult a Professional: If you're unsure about a particular method or ingredient, it's wise to discuss it with a dermatologist. They can provide personalized advice tailored to your skin type.
- Avoid Overuse: Even natural ingredients can be harmful if used excessively. Follow recommended guidelines for frequency and duration to prevent irritation.
- Protect from Sun Exposure: Some skin-lightening treatments can make your skin more sensitive to the sun. Always apply a broad-spectrum sunscreen with at least SPF 30 before heading outdoors.
- Stay Informed: Not all remedies found online are safe or scientifically-backed. Do some research and rely on reputable sources to guide your choices.
By keeping these precautions in mind, you can reduce the risk of negative side effects and ensure a safer journey toward brighter skin.
